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add example data to the CCDH Model repository #59

Open
gaurav opened this issue Jul 2, 2021 · 1 comment · May be fixed by #124
Open

Add example data to the CCDH Model repository #59

gaurav opened this issue Jul 2, 2021 · 1 comment · May be fixed by #124
Assignees
Labels
linkml representation Issues relating to the LinkML representation of the CRDC-H model

Comments

@gaurav
Copy link
Collaborator

gaurav commented Jul 2, 2021

It would be nice to have some example data in this repository, both as part of the documentation (we could actually convert it to Markdown and display it with the docs!) and as a continuous integration test. As per cancerDHC/tools#28, we should have example data in several formats and ensure that they can all be validated.

There is code for doing this included as part of the new LinkML Template Repository, so we should get the code behind this for free once we've implemented #7.

@gaurav gaurav added the linkml representation Issues relating to the LinkML representation of the CRDC-H model label Jul 2, 2021
@gaurav gaurav added this to the CCDH Model, v2.0 milestone Jul 6, 2021
@gaurav
Copy link
Collaborator Author

gaurav commented Sep 9, 2021

As of PR #75, we have a directory into which test files can be placed (https://github.com/cancerDHC/ccdhmodel/tree/main/tests). We will need to figure out how to support validating types other than Diagnosis -- maybe the test file name could be used, e.g. diagnosis_abc123.yaml for diagnoses and bodysite_def456.json for body sites, and so on.

We will get the example files from the Example Data Workflow and from the CCDH Pilot currently in development.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
linkml representation Issues relating to the LinkML representation of the CRDC-H model
Projects
None yet
Development

Successfully merging a pull request may close this issue.

1 participant